<em>In a firm's income statement, interest payments on debt are deducted </em><em>before </em><em>corporate taxes are calculated, which</em><em> reduces</em><em> the firm's tax liability.</em>
<h3>Income statement: What is it?</h3>
An overview of the company's operations for a specific time period is provided in the income statement. The revenue (gross and net sales), cost of products sold, operational expenditures (selling and general and administrative expenses), taxes, and net profit or loss are the statement's primary components.
<h3>What is displayed on a firm's income statement?</h3>
The statement logically and coherently presents the company's revenue, costs, gross profit, selling and administrative expenses, other expenses and income, taxes paid, and net profit.
